News Summary

  • Arsenal were affected by air traffic control issues as they travelled to Italy to face Napoli on Wednesday.
  • They eventually arrived three hours behind their schedule.
  • Manager Mikel Arteta says he deliberately disrupted their training and travel plans in pre-season to prepare them.
  • He said that it reduces the amount of stress and surprise on a matchday when such disruptions occur.
  • It is not the first instance of Arteta using unusual methods in his team's preparation.
  • The Spaniard once brought a light bulb into the dressing room while asking his players to be energetic and shine.
  • On another occasion, he even hired professional pickpockets to attend a team dinner to take phones and wallets from players.
  • In 2023, he brought a dog named Win into the training ground to boost morale, saying that it was used to represent the team as a family.
  • He is not opposed to others in the squad using his methods, either - in April, a fire was lit at the club's training ground before they hosted Sporting in the Champions League.
Mikel Arteta says Arsenal were ready for their midweek Champions League flight delay because he deliberately disrupted their training and travel plans in preseason to prepare them.
